Description

Constant: [[{{{type}}}|{{{type}}}]] TEXTURE_TRANSPARENT = "8dcd4a48-2d37-4909-9f78-f7a9eb4ef903";

The {{{type}}} constant TEXTURE_TRANSPARENT has the value "8dcd4a48-2d37-4909-9f78-f7a9eb4ef903"

UUID for the "* 100% Transparent" texture

Notes

Like any LSO string constants longer then 3 characters and used in multiple places in the code, they should be stored in a global variable. The result will be a considerable memory savings. This does not apply to scripts compiled with Mono. See LSL Constants vs Globals for more information about this and examples.
